新聞中心
Leverage Redis to Implement an Effective cache Expiration Elimination Strategy

從策劃到設(shè)計(jì)制作,每一步都追求做到細(xì)膩,制作可持續(xù)發(fā)展的企業(yè)網(wǎng)站。為客戶提供成都網(wǎng)站建設(shè)、網(wǎng)站建設(shè)、網(wǎng)站策劃、網(wǎng)頁設(shè)計(jì)、空間域名、雅安服務(wù)器托管、網(wǎng)絡(luò)營銷、VI設(shè)計(jì)、 網(wǎng)站改版、漏洞修補(bǔ)等服務(wù)。為客戶提供更好的一站式互聯(lián)網(wǎng)解決方案,以客戶的口碑塑造優(yōu)易品牌,攜手廣大客戶,共同發(fā)展進(jìn)步。
Using effective cache expiration elimination strategies to improve application performance and reduce server resource consumption can make a big difference in the user experience. As one of the most popular in-memory databases, Redis provides a wide range of features and capabilities to help build and manage a high-performance cache. With its support for data structures such as lists, sets, and hashes, Redis can be leveraged to implement a powerful and effective cache expiration elimination strategy.
In Redis, the expiration time of the cache can be configured by setting an expiration date on the key-value prs stored in the cache. Redis also provides various commands to configure the expiration times for each key-value pr. For example, the TTL (Time To Live) command can be used to configure an expiration date for the key-value pr stored in the cache, while the EXPIRE command can be used to configure an exact expiration time.
Redis also supports various strategies to automatically delete expired cache entries. These strategies can be implemented through a combination of the Redis commands, such as the EXPIREAT, EXPIRELOOKUP, and PEXPIRE commands. By leveraging these commands to delete the expired cache entries, the application can ensure that the cache is not cluttered with unnecessary data and enables the effective eviction of old entries that are no longer valid.
In addition, Redis also supports the use of Eviction Policies and Clean up Tasks. Eviction policies enable the application to automatically delete the cache entries when the TTL (Time To Live) for the entries has expired, ensuring that the cache is not overly populated with data. On the other hand, clean up tasks enable the application to regularly delete the expired cache entries to ensure that the cache is not bloated with unnecessary data.
Finally, Redis provides various APIs that can be leveraged to implement cache expiration elimination strategies in high-performance applications. These APIs enable developers to easily and quickly configure the policy for the expiration of cache entries, as well as to create custom rules for the automatic deletion of expired entries.
Overall, leveraging Redis to implement an effective cache expiration elimination strategy can have a significant impact on the performance of an application. By using the commands and APIs provided by Redis, developers can easily configure and mntn high performance caches, while also ensuring that the caches are not cluttered with unnecessary data.
成都網(wǎng)站營銷推廣找創(chuàng)新互聯(lián),全國分站站群網(wǎng)站搭建更好做SEO營銷。
創(chuàng)新互聯(lián)(www.cdcxhl.com)四川成都IDC基礎(chǔ)服務(wù)商,價(jià)格厚道。提供成都服務(wù)器托管租用、綿陽服務(wù)器租用托管、重慶服務(wù)器托管租用、貴陽服務(wù)器機(jī)房服務(wù)器托管租用。
文章標(biāo)題:利用Redis實(shí)現(xiàn)有效的緩存過期淘汰策略(redis過期淘汰策略)
URL網(wǎng)址:http://fisionsoft.com.cn/article/djjsjii.html


咨詢
建站咨詢
